What is the Money Order Log
The money order transaction log is a critical document that records all money order transactions conducted by a business or individual. This log serves as an official record, ensuring transparency and accountability in financial dealings. It is essential for tracking the issuance and redemption of money orders, which are often used for secure payments. Maintaining an accurate money order log helps organizations comply with regulations and provides valuable information for auditing purposes.
How to use the Money Order Log
Using the money order transaction log involves several straightforward steps. First, ensure that each transaction is recorded promptly after it occurs. This includes details such as the date of the transaction, the amount, the recipient's information, and any relevant transaction numbers. Regularly reviewing the log can help identify discrepancies and ensure that all transactions align with financial records. Additionally, this log can be useful during audits or when responding to inquiries from regulatory bodies.
Steps to complete the Money Order Log
Completing the money order transaction log requires attention to detail. Follow these steps for accurate documentation:
- Start by entering the date of the transaction.
- Record the amount of the money order issued or cashed.
- Include the name and address of the recipient.
- Add any transaction identification numbers associated with the money order.
- Sign and date the log to confirm the accuracy of the entries.
Regularly update the log to reflect any new transactions and ensure that it remains a reliable source of information.

Key elements of the Money Order Log
Several key elements must be included in the money order transaction log to ensure its effectiveness and compliance:
- Date: The exact date when the transaction occurred.
- Transaction Amount: The dollar amount of the money order.
- Recipient Information: Name and address of the person or entity receiving the money order.
- Transaction ID: Any identification number associated with the transaction.
- Signature: The signature of the individual completing the log entry.
Including these elements not only enhances the log's accuracy but also aids in compliance with financial regulations.
